Bob Dowma, Tenor
Arranges most of the quartet's music, and he served 12 years as a Certified Arrangement Judge for the Barbershop Harmony Society. Bob has retired from the debits and credits world as a Controller for the past 35 years with 3 different Twin Cities companies. To keep his fingers and mind nimble, Bob performs treasurer duties for most all of the organizations in which he participates. We've been threatening to call for a major audit... sometime! He sings with the Great Northern Union Chorus, plays golf, sings bass in his church choir, and sings in 7th Heaven, a mixed gospel/barbershop quartet, in which Jim also sings. He also plays banjo in a local dixieland group, comprised mainly of Twin Cities area barbershoppers. Bob is married and has a daughter, a son and a grandson. His son, Dan, is Co-webmaster for the quartet web site. Bob is in charge of wearing uniforms the other three tell him to wear. His 5' 18" stature often has people confusing him as the "big bass" of the quartet. Not so!

Rod Johnson, Lead
When not singing the lead part, Rod also fills in on bass or baritone when the other voices are being featured. He is retired, but works part-time at the Target Stores in Northfield, Minnesota and Estero, Florida. He is the contact man for the quartet, and his wife, Arlene, handles the order fulfillment work for Happiness Emporium and Good News! recordings. Rod is a member of the Barbershop Harmony Society, Land O'Lakes District, and also spends much of his time in the Sunshine District. He sings with Inspiration Singers (gospel choir) in Northfield, Minnesota, and in Estero, Florida, he sings with the Breckenridge Chorus and Inspiration, his church's gospel choir. He enjoys travel and golf, and is married with two daughters, two grandsons and a granddaughter. Rod and Arlene have homes in both Minnesota and Florida. This, of course, means he is assigned to getting more H.E. singing engagements in the sunshine state!

Jim Foy, Bass
Handles the quartet's travel logistics and much of the sound equipment duties. Jim's other hobby is tinkering with cars. He recently sold one of his favorites, a 1950 Oldsmobile. We can only guess what four-wheel gem may be gracing his driveway next. Jim is a retiree from an agricultural equipment manufacturer, but manages to work enough part-time to pay for his robust golfing habit. As an enthusiastic golfer, he pledges to not give up until he gets it right. This could take awhile! He is a member of the Minneapolis Commodores Chapter, and sings in two other groups... his church choir and 7th Heaven, a mixed gospel/barbershop quartet. Jim is married with four grown children. A small bunch of kids (seven) know him as "Grampa." Jim has recorded extensively with the Good News! gospel quartet, and was instrumental in the Happiness Emporium taking over that music ministry in 2000.

Rick Anderson, Baritone
Joined the Emporium in 1987, after singing in two District Champion quartets. Rick works as a Programmer/Analyst for HealthPartners, a health maintenance organization (HMO), and sings with the Great Northern Union Chorus. He is the proud father of two teen-agers, a son and a daughter, and he likes to play golf. Rick is the quartet's "designated driver" on the golf course. The other three are his "designated finders" of occasional shots too good to stay in the confines of the short grass. As a bari, he loves caulking and filling chords, but the H.E. also features him on solos and hero notes. He has now held down the quartet's bari part the longest (21 years) of the H.E.'s three baritones. Rick also has one of the quartet's most important jobs... holding down the average age of the quartet members. That job keeps getting tougher!
